What do you put on an abscess after it bursts?
After an abscess bursts, gently clean the area with soap and water, pat dry, apply antibiotic ointment (like Neosporin) or a wound gel, cover with a clean gauze bandage, and keep it covered and dry, changing dressings frequently and using warm compresses to promote healing and prevent infection, while washing hands thoroughly and seeing a doctor if it worsens.
Small to moderate size abscesses can be treated at home with warm compresses. The heat from a warm compress helps the boil heal. Continue the warm compresses even after the abscess has ruptured. The bacteria inside the abscess is extremely contagious.

Generally, the drained abscess takes one to two weeks to heal, depending on several factors such as site of abscess, extent of infection and home care practices. You migth notice a scanty discharge during the first 48 hours of the drainage procedure. And new skin will gradually form in about 2 to 8 weeks.Will a burst abscess heal on its own?

Abscesses get better after they open and the pus drains out. Applying a warm compress can help that happen. To make a compress, wet a washcloth with warm (not hot) water and place it over the abscess for several minutes. Do this a few times a day.How can I speed up abscess healing?
Gentle heat will increase blood flow, and speed healing. A warm, wet towel applied for 20 minutes several times a day is enough. Be careful not to burn yourself. Do not let your wound dry out.What happens if my skin abscess pops?

It takes a minimum of two to four weeks for the wound to heal. Don't worry if some bleeding, discharge, pus, or itching occurs during this time; it is part of the normal healing process. You may apply gauze, cotton dressings, or minipads to the wound as needed.Is it better to keep an open wound covered or uncovered?
Covering the wound maintains the natural moisture that helps keep cells alive. An exposed cut will pick up dirt and debris from the air. A wound that heals in a moist environment is less likely to leave a scar. An uncovered wound is more likely to be painful.Is Vaseline better than antibiotic ointment?
Proven performance: Multiple studies show Vaseline performs as well as or better than antibiotic ointments in preventing infection and supporting healing after dermatologic procedures (JAAD). An abscess is a collection of pus that has built up within the tissue of the body, usually caused by bacterial infection. Signs and symptoms of abscesses include redness, pain, warmth, and swelling. The swelling may feel fluid-filled when pressed. The area of redness often extends beyond the swelling.
